France’s Atos to increase its exports volume in Egypt to $300M

10 March 2024

France's Company Atos aims to increase volume of exports of its total operations in Egypt to reach $ 300 million, according to a statement issued by the Ministry of Communications and Information Technology (MCIT).

Since the company started its work in Egypt in 2020, the company expanded the volume of its work in the field of outsourcing, and the proportion of exporting services reached 73% of its total operations in Egypt.

Furthermore, the company aims to reach 3,000 engineers in its workforce by 2027.

This came during the opening ceremony of the new headquarters of the global services center of the French company Atos, the world leader in the fields of digital transformation in Egypt, which was in the presence of Minister of MCIT, Amr Talaat.

This came in line with Atos Egypt's aim to expand its work in Egypt, regarding export-oriented digital services, including digital workplace, application development, Microsoft services, SAP services, hybrid cloud and infrastructure.

This opening comes within the framework of the agreement that the company signed within a group of agreements with 29 international companies in the presence of the Prime Minister, Mostafa Madbouly, in November 2022, Talaat added.
